Cryptocurrency, CFD & Speculation
- 1.5-2 hrs
- 1 CPD points
- Technical
Tracee Cramond (Team Manager) and Margaret Ekins (Case Manager) from the Investments and Advice team at the Australian Financial Complaints Authority (AFCA) provided us information about contracts for difference (CFDs) and cryptocurrency. Although not commonly seen in the financial counselling space, these complex products are appearing more often with the increased accessibility and gamification of online trading.
Tracee and Margaret have shared their extensive experience, explaining the operation of contracts for difference (CFD) trading, also covering the risks and issues commonly seen by the Investments & Advice Team when things go wrong.
They have guide a discussion about cryptocurrency trading, how blockchain technology works, as well as the most common issues AFCA sees involving digital wallets, Bitcoin, and other currency exchanges.

Negotiating effectively with creditors
- 1-2 hrs
- 1 CPD points
- Skills
Negotiating with creditors is at the very core of every FCs role. You advocate for our clients and in doing that you negotiate payment plans, debt waivers, extensions of time frames and more. During this session we want to learn more about negotiation techniques and learn to use them as part of your daily conversations with creditors. But not every creditor is the same, banks and major lenders are more heavily regulated than some of the more challenging creditors such as debt buyers and payday lenders. Let’s look at how debt buyers think and what they want and learn to use that for our and our clients benefit when negotiating with them on behalf of clients.

AOD – learn to better understand and support clients impacted by alcohol and other drugs
- 2-3 hrs
- 1 CPD points
- Skills
The training session had put spotlight on AOD. How do different drugs impact your clients behaviour and what do you need to know to ensure best outcomes for your clients.
Trauma is often closely linked to AOD use and trauma informed care will come into the mix when looking on how to best support your clients affected by problem AOD. Lina Do ( Senior AOD Counsellor) has showed the most recent research findings on how different drugs affect people and their behaviour followed by a discussion with an AOD Financial Counsellor, how to incorporate this knowledge into your financial counselling practice
